Output d23165149c6efa3f890e4802c7733377b51e4ed64be3c2e84aaddefcd95f6925:1

value
27699497
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c6dc225bcb0db6398e220d702051196abff13d54 OP_EQUALVERIFY OP_CHECKSIG
address
1K8UWBC3Laa6MS8kU5kWqosFe9vaFSp4Wn
transaction
d23165149c6efa3f890e4802c7733377b51e4ed64be3c2e84aaddefcd95f6925
confirmations
344558
spent
true